Output 97a2827025245a502b5ac2aaecdf6ab3b1b8febf9c53e8e857f89ec9982db22d:53

value
207594
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0c384ffba33e26d8ffce4ec2ef28277bde67d1ea OP_EQUAL
address
32odVW5cTUKrna3ata44Uz5SHEjJVhua56
transaction
97a2827025245a502b5ac2aaecdf6ab3b1b8febf9c53e8e857f89ec9982db22d
confirmations
166036
spent
true